Our Precision Mulching Process by Tree Service Snellville:

  1. Thorough Site Preparation: Clearing beds of weeds and debris, and performing proper edging.
  2. Even and Appropriate Application: Applying to the correct depth (typically 2 to 4 inches) for complete coverage.
  3. Avoidance of "Mulch Volcanoes": Ensuring mulch is kept several inches away from trunks and stems to allow for air circulation and prevent rot.
  4. Edge Definition: Creating clean, crisp edges for maximum visual appeal.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How often should I mulch my garden beds in Maxwell?

A: We generally recommend replenishing or refreshing organic mulch once a year, typically in the spring or fall, depending on the type of mulch and the climate conditions in Maxwell, IA.

Q: What's the best type of mulch for drought-tolerant plants in IA?

A: Organic mulches like shredded bark or pine needles are excellent as they maximize moisture retention. In some xeriscaping, stone mulch is also effective for preventing evaporation.

Q: What's the difference between organic and inorganic mulch?

A: Organic mulches (wood, straw) decompose and enrich the soil over time. Inorganic mulches (stone, rubber) are permanent and provide a distinct aesthetic without adding nutrients.
